What is an Arabian horse?
The Arabian horse is a beautiful and majestic breed that has been admired by many generations of horse riders. It stands out from other horse breeds thanks to its contoured head, wide eyes, and small muzzle—features that are the result of hundreds of years of selective breeding. The Arabian's strong body and quick reflexes make it an ideal choice for racing competitions or fast-paced performance events like jumping or dressage. Perhaps even more remarkable than its physical attributes is the Arabian's gentle nature; they're considered among the most intelligent and loyal horses in existence, making them perfect companions for their human friends. Their stamina gives them great endurance when ridden over long distances, making them popular mount choices during desert treks!
